Nursing Office Assistant – IVF Teams
Department: Nursing
Reports To: Division Leads, IVF Teams
Location: Vancouver
Work Schedule: Monday – Friday
· 7.5 hours per day/37.5 hours per week
· Weekend coverage as needed.
Overview:
Supporting the Vision, Purpose, and Commitment of Olive Fertility Centre:
This position supports our Reproductive Endocrinology and Infertility (REI) specialists and their nursing teams. You will be responsible for delivering the highest level of customer service to Olive patients. This full-time position requires a motivated, energetic, self- directing individual able to work in a busy, professional, multi-tasking environment. You are required to provide exceptional patient centred care in a friendly, calm, personable manner and be able to work accurately and efficiently while interacting effectively and in a supportive manner to all Olive’s diverse patients.
Key Areas of Involvement Include:
Administration:
· Receive patient phone calls, voicemails, and emails, triaging to appropriate team members.
· Coordinate orientation and treatment pre-requisites and appointments.
· Schedule routine procedures as required, such as IUIs.
· Loading requisitions for patient work-up.
· Chart maintenance – ensuring completeness of required tests.
· Circulate patients to appointment rooms and preparing rooms for exams.
· Assist physicians at ultrasound appointments, diagnostic exams, and endometrial biopsies.
· Assist Nursing in cycle set up and chart prep.
· Holiday and sick coverage for other Nursing Office Assistants as needed.
· Document Management as needed to assist Administration overflow.
· Other administrative duties based on operational needs.
Procedures:
· HyCoSys – Includes setting up sterile tray, reading chart prior to going into the room, getting patient and doing urine pregnancy test, explaining procedure to patient and answering any questions, assisting physician as needed in procedure, cleaning up.
· Biopsies – includes setting up sterile trays, filling out biopsy paperwork (Igenomix and/or UTIMPRO), knowing signs to look for when patient vasovagal.
· Assisting Team Victoria & Surrey with admin tasks (EMD set ups, sending videos and consents, compliances, IUI booking & printing flowsheet, special authority & insurance forms).
· Comp med forms for cancer patients & insurance forms.
· Faxing prescriptions.
· Patient request letters.
· Chaperoning AFC’s, follicular scans, CPER scans, OB scans as needed.
· Creating medication calendars, ensuring flowsheet & Rx’s are created and knowing how to read and understand a cycle plan.
· Sending out of town OB scans requests.
· Obtaining patient results for same day blood work.
· Assisting with Pre-OPU Physicals – obtaining vital signs, bringing patients to change rooms, flipping over rooms.
Qualifications
Education, Training and Experience:
· Graduation from Grade 12 and completion of Medical Office Assistant certificate program
· Five years’ work experience in a specialist’s office scheduling multiple types of appointments
· Five years’ experience working collaboratively with other healthcare professionals within a medical facility.
Skills and Abilities:
· Ability to work accurately and efficiently in all areas of responsibility.
· Ability to anticipate patients’, nurses’, and physicians’ needs.
· Clear understanding of medical terminology.
· Strong work ethic.
· Demonstrated ability to prioritize and multi-task.
· Exceptional communication skills.
· Positive, friendly, and professional demeanour.
· Ability to remain aware of other team members and to adjust workload to assist when required.
· Demonstrated ability to work independently and as a member of a multi-disciplinary team.
· Proficient with computers and applicable software applications, including EMRs and MS Office.
· Able to lift and carry up to 25lbs.
